Job Description - Autism Assessor

PERMANENT*

Service Care Solutions are currently recruiting for an Adult Autism Assessor (ADI-R) to join a national neurodevelopmental assessment provider delivering high-quality autism pathways across the UK.
This fully remote opportunity is ideal for experienced clinicians seeking flexible working arrangements while contributing to evidence-based autism assessments. Through Service Care Solutions, you will join a clinician-led service committed to delivering timely, high-quality neurodevelopmental assessments supported by strong digital infrastructure and multidisciplinary collaboration.
The successful candidate will play an important role in delivering structured autism diagnostic assessments, primarily using the Autism Diagnostic Interview – Revised (ADI-R), helping ensure accurate diagnoses and appropriate support for adults accessing autism pathways.

Responsibilities

Deliver structured ADI-R autism diagnostic assessments remotely in line with clinical guidance and national standards
Conduct comprehensive developmental history interviews with individuals, parents or carers where appropriate
Produce high-quality clinical reports to support diagnostic decision-making
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ation
Work collaboratively within a multidisciplinary assessment team
Follow safeguarding procedures and appropriate escalation pathways where requiredRequirements

Registered Mental Health Nurse (RMN) with active NMC registration
Fully qualified in ADI-R (essential)
Demonstrable experience conducting autism diagnostic assessments
Strong clinical report-writing and documentation skills
Confident using telehealth platforms and digital systemsDesirable

Experience working in CAMHS, neurodevelopmental or learning disability services
Experience using additional autism diagnostic tools
Previous experience delivering remote assessmentsBenefits
